Captain Robert Torbet French, 85, of Martinsville, died Tuesday, September 23, 2014 at his home. He was born on April 6, 1929 in Bluefield, West Virginia, the son of George Easley French and Elisabeth Torbet French. He received his Associate Degree from Bluefield College and received his Bachelor’s Degree in Engineering. He was in the Naval Academy from 1948-1952 and served in the U. S. Navy from 1952-1979, retiring as a Captain. He was a member of the Elks Club and the AmVets. Bob will be remembered by many for his uncompromising values and dry humor. He always expected the best from everyone. When Bob called you his friend-it was an honor and a lifetime bond. He loved fiercely and deeply and always took care of his own. He enjoyed life, family and those friends that became family. His favorite past-time was time with family, walking his property and fishing his pond. All of us will miss him terribly.
